Simultaneous Determination of Five Volatile and Non‐Volatile N‐Nitrosamines in Biological Fluids and Cosmetic Products by Liquid Chromatography with Photodiode Array Detection

Abstract An HPLC method has been developed for the determination of nitrosamines. Five nitrosamines were separated simultaneously on a 250 mm×4.6 mm i.d. Phenomenex Luna CN (particle size 5 µm) column with methanol‐1.0 m M K2HPO4 (pH 4.0) solvent, programmed as mobile phase and with a photodiode array detector. The limits of detection were 0.02, 0.02, 0.02, 0.03, and 0.03 mg L−1 for N‐nitrosodiethanolamine, N‐nitroso‐bis‐(2‐hydroxypropyl)amine, N‐nitrosodimethyamine, N‐nitrosodi‐n‐propylamine and N‐nitrosodiphenylamine, respectively. The method is applied for the simultaneous quantitative determination of nitrosamine in cosmetics and biological fluids.
